Tio (en. Uncle)

/ˈtio/

Meaning & Definition

EnglishSpanish
noun
Brother or sister of one of the parents.
My uncle is very funny.
Mi tío es muy divertido.
Man in general, especially among friends or in a colloquial context.
That guy is awesome.
Ese tío es un crack.
Colloquial term to refer to a stranger or a friend.
What's up, dude? How are you?
¿Qué tal, tío? ¿Cómo estás?

Etymology

From Latin 'tīus', which means 'uncle'.
